How Ferrous Sulfate Works in Water Treatment

Ferrous sulfate, or iron(II) sulfate, is commonly used in water treatment as a coagulant. This means it helps particles in the water clump together and settle at the bottom, making it easier to remove impurities. When ferrous sulfate is added to water, it reacts with compounds present, which not only lowers the iron content but also improves overall water clarity.
